EFFECT OF LEVELS OF NITROGEN AND BIOFERTILIZERS ON GROWTH AND YIELD OF GROUNDNUT (ARACHIS HYPOGAEA L.)

APPANA BHARATHI, UMESHA C., LEELAVATHI KORUKONDA, RAJU GADDAM1 AND GIRISHA KIMUDU

Abstract

The field experiment was conducted during Kharif season 2020 at Crop Research Farm, Department of Agronomy, SHUATS, Prayagraj to study about the “Effect of Nitrogen levels and Biofertilizers on growth and yield of Groundnut (Arachis hypogaea L.)” The experiment was laid out in Randomized Block Design, with Nine treatments which are replicated thrice. The treatment consists of three levels of nitrogen and biofertilizers viz T1 (10Kg N/ha+ Rhizobium), T2 (10Kg N/ha + PSB), T3 (10Kg N/ha+ Rhizobium+ PSB), T4 (15Kg N/ha+ Rhizobium), T5 (15Kg N/ha+ PSB), T6 (!5Kg N/ha+ Rhizobium+ PSB), T7 (20Kg N/ha+ Rhizobium), T8 (20Kg N/ha + PSB), T9 (20Kg N/ha+ Rhizobium+ PSB), The maximum results showed in growth and yield attributing characters viz. plant height (102.19cm), dry weight (45.78g), nodules/plant (157.78), pods/plant (28.80), kernels/pod (2.07), seed index(47.06g), seed yield (2655.58 kg/ha), haulm yield (3587.20), harvest index (42.31) were recorded significantly higher in T9 (20 Kg N/ha +Rhizobium +PSB) while net returns (91858.24 Rs/ha) and B:C ratio (2.44) were also recorded in application of T9 was found to be more productive as well as economic.
